JioGames Cloud has added four more games from the Blacknut catalog. The new arrivals are King Oddball, PRO FISHING SIMULATOR, The Cub, and Lumberjack’s Dynasty. All four are now available to stream without downloads or installs on mobile, PC, and Smart TV.
It’s another pretty varied group this week. You can make your way through a post-apocalyptic world in The Cub, launch boulders with a giant tongue in King Oddball, head out fishing in PRO FISHING SIMULATOR, or build up a logging business in Lumberjack’s Dynasty. There isn’t much overlap between the four, which gives you some genuinely different options depending on what you feel like playing.
Here’s a closer look at the four games in this week’s JioGames Cloud update.
The Cub
The Cub is a story-driven platformer from Demagog Studio set in a world where much of humanity has disappeared. You play as a child who survived the catastrophe and is hunted after a research team returns from Mars. Running, jumping, and climbing carry you through ruined city streets and overgrown environments as you make your way through what’s left of civilization. The ruined environments and constant movement are a big part of what gives The Cub its identity.
King Oddball
King Oddball from 10tons is a physics-based puzzle game with a wonderfully strange setup. The king swings boulders from his tongue, and you choose when to release them at tanks, helicopters, structures, and other targets. The challenge comes from judging each throw and making the most of the rocks you have available, with a well-placed shot capable of bouncing through several targets. It’s easy to understand quickly, but the physics can make every attempt play out a little differently.
PRO FISHING SIMULATOR
PRO FISHING SIMULATOR from Sanuk Games and Nacon focuses on sport fishing across a range of locations. You choose your equipment and techniques based on the kind of fish you’re trying to catch, with different spots requiring different approaches. The emphasis is on matching your setup to the conditions rather than simply casting a line and waiting. It’s a much slower-paced game, with the focus staying on choosing the right gear and approach for each fishing spot.
Lumberjack’s Dynasty
Lumberjack’s Dynasty from UMEO Studios and Toplitz Productions combines life simulation with running a lumber business. You take over a run-down logging operation, restore its buildings and equipment, and gradually expand the business over time. There’s more to it than cutting trees, with the larger game built around developing both the operation and your character’s life around it.
